Derby boss Jewell warns Barnes: Don't turn out like Tomlinson

Derby County boss Paul Jewell has told Giles Barnes about Graeme Tomlinson's failed move to Manchester United as an example of how leaving a club too soon can wreck a career.

"I have seen players go for the money and get lost. There was a kid at Bradford called Graeme Tomlinson, who was 17 when he went to Man United," said Jewell.

"I asked him why he was going there. I knew why - it's Manchester United and the trimmings and all that goes with it, but he was never sighted."
